The Credit Scores Card Forgiveness Program is for individuals who are thus far behind on bank card payments that they are in major financial trouble, possibly dealing with bankruptcy, and don't have the revenue to catch up."The program is particularly designed to assist customers whose accounts have been billed off," Mostafa Imakhchachen, client treatment expert at InCharge Financial debt Solutions, claimed.

Creditors that participate have concurred with the not-for-profit credit history counseling firm to approve 50%-60% of what is owed in repaired monthly payments over 36 months. The fixed repayments suggest you know specifically just how much you'll pay over the repayment period. No rate of interest is billed on the balances during the reward period, so the repayments and amount owed don't change.

The agency will pull a credit rating record to comprehend what you owe and the extent of your challenge. If the mercy program is the finest service, the counselor will certainly send you an agreement that information the plan, consisting of the quantity of the monthly repayment.

If you miss out on a repayment, the arrangement is nullified, and you should leave the program. If you believe it's a good choice for you, call a therapist at a not-for-profit credit scores therapy firm like InCharge Debt Solutions, that can answer your questions and aid you determine if you certify.

Since the program allows debtors to opt for much less than what they owe, the creditors who take part want peace of mind that those who take advantage of it would not be able to pay the sum total. Your bank card accounts additionally must be from financial institutions and credit history card firms that have accepted take part.

If you miss a settlement that's simply one missed payment the agreement is ended. Your creditor(s) will cancel the plan and your balance goes back to the initial quantity, minus what you've paid while in the program.

With the mercy program, the financial institution can instead choose to keep your debt on the books and recoup 50%-60% of what they are owed. Nonprofit Charge Card Financial debt Forgiveness and for-profit financial obligation settlement are similar in that they both offer a way to clear up charge card financial debt by paying less than what is owed.
